Solve equations with variables and constants on both sides

The next example will be the first to have variables and constants on both sides of the equation. As we did before, we’ll collect the variable terms to one side and the constants to the other side.

We’ll summarize the steps we took so you can easily refer to them.

Solve an equation with variables and constants on both sides.

  1. Choose one side to be the variable side and then the other will be the constant side.
  2. Collect the variable terms to the variable side, using the Addition or Subtraction Property of Equality.
  3. Collect the constants to the other side, using the Addition or Subtraction Property of Equality.
  4. Make the coefficient of the variable 1 , using the Multiplication or Division Property of Equality.
  5. Check the solution by substituting it into the original equation.

It is a good idea to make the variable side the one in which the variable has the larger coefficient. This usually makes the arithmetic easier.
